Symptoms of a leak include a brake warning light, puddles or drips of fluid near the wheels, a squishy or soft brake pedal, the brake pedal going down to the floor, and poor stopping performance Discover brake fluid leak causes and solutions Do not continue driving if you experience any of these symptoms and get your vehicle checked out by a mechanic immediately

Avoiding brake fluid leaks will keep you driving safely Learn how to fix a brake fluid leak in the brake system of a. Brake fluid leaking from the rear wheel can signal problems like damaged brake lines or a faulty wheel cylinder This can reduce braking efficiency and pose safety risks
Regular inspections are essential, and if you notice a leak, consult a mechanic immediately for repair.
